Practical Considerations for Stitching

While the design is visually stunning, practical execution requires attention to detail. As with any complex machine embroidery design, you must consider the technical aspects before hitting the start button. Since the product description highlights it as a high-quality digital appliqué, you should expect specific requirements regarding fabric placement and trimming.

Fabric Selection and Stabilizer
Given the likely density of the dragon scales and the sword hilt, using the correct stabilizer is non-negotiable. For stretchy fabrics like jersey knits used in t-shirts, a cut-away stabilizer is recommended to prevent puckering. If you are stitching on woven fabrics like denim or canvas for tote bags, a tear-away might suffice, but I always prefer cut-away for durability in items that will be washed frequently. Always test on scrap fabric first to gauge how the thread colors interact with your material.

Hoop Size and Placement
Before purchasing, verify the hoop size compatibility listed on the Creative Fabrica product page. Designs with intricate details often require a larger hoop to maintain proportion. If the design is too small, the fine details of the dragon’s eyes or the sword’s edge may get lost in the stitching. Conversely, if you scale it up too much, you might encounter issues with stitch density becoming too high, leading to thread breaks or fabric distortion. Check the file details to ensure it fits your machine’s maximum hoop capacity.

Stitch Types and Density
Look for a balance of satin stitch for borders and text, fill stitch for the dragon’s body, and running stitch for finer outlines. A well-digitized file will manage the transition between these stitch types smoothly. Pay attention to dense areas; if the dragon’s wing or the sword handle has heavy fill stitching, ensure your machine is well-oiled and your needle is fresh to handle the penetration.
